Improper transportation and storage cause the urea solution to fail to meet the standard
Urea for vehicles is a 32.5% urea aqueous solution, which is mainly composed of the ratio of urea crystals and ultrapure water.
The urea crystals for vehicles are mainly purified from industrial urea. The main principles are:
1. At a temperature of 70-75 ° C, urea is hydrolyzed in an aqueous solution;
2. When the temperature is below 30 ° C, the urea is crystallized again from the aqueous solution;
3. For each hydrolysis and crystallization, the purity will be greatly improved. Generally, the industrial primary urea hydrolysis and crystallization can be used once to meet the standard requirements of automotive urea, and the output ratio is 1.5:1.
Ultrapure water, usually made of groundwater. Because tap water uses various bactericidal chemicals in the production process and is not easy to handle, it is not made of tap water. However, the presence of metal ions in ordinary water will have a toxic effect on the catalyst, and the water also contains impurities, insolubles, and deposits that can clog the nozzles, so do not add ordinary water to the urea solution.
Finally, the two are calculated according to the needs, and the purified urea and ultrapure water are thoroughly mixed in the container and then filled.
Cooling treatment of vehicle urea solution during transportation and storage
During transportation and storage, light and high temperature should be prevented. The transport temperature and storage temperature should be between -5 °C and 25 °C. In the summer, the urea solution for the vehicle should be cooled. If the tank seal is opened, it is very exciting. When ammonia smells, stop using it.
Vehicle urea storage period:
1, storage temperature ≤ 10 ° C, storage period of 36 months;
2, storage temperature ≤ 25 ° C, storage period of 18 months;
3, storage temperature ≤ 30 ° C, storage period of 12 months;
Therefore, the urea solution should be stored in a cool and ventilated place to prevent the urea from failing due to the volatilization of the active ingredients in the urea solution.
When urea is added to the vehicle, it is generally added to 90% of the volume. Because the urea solution will start to freeze at -11 °C, although the solution can completely freeze the solution at -20 °C for technical reasons, the volume will increase by about 7% when the urea is crystallized at a low temperature, so do not add urea solution to the urea tank. Too full.

It is also very important that for the urea solution stored in tons of barrels, in addition to low-temperature ventilation, the storage environment should be shielded from light. The tons of barrels can be recycled and used for a long time, and must be installed with tons of barrels. There are mainly the following reasons:
1. The ton barrel is made of plastic material. When exposed to light for a long time, it will speed up the aging of the barrel and reduce the service life of the barrel.
2, the tons of barrel cover to protect the tons of barrels, to prevent the trucks filled with urea liquid accidentally smashed the tons of barrels, causing damage to the tons of barrels.
3, more tons of barrel cover protection, the outside rain, dust and other pollutants are less likely to enter the barrel to affect the quality of urea liquid.
4, there is also a very important point, tons of barrels do not install tons of barrel cover, long exposure to light conditions, the barrel is easy to breed moss, moss belongs to algae, itself contains chlorophyll can be photosynthesis, once the air in the moss The spores enter the tons of barrels. Under the conditions of light and water, they combine the carbon dioxide to synthesize the organic matter needed for growth, and continue to multiply. The more and more moss grows, affecting the quality of the urea solution.
